How will the rate change for the following rate law if the concentration of B is tripled?

Rate = k [A]2[B]0[C]3

Rate will be unchanged

Rate will be tripled

Rate will be 6 times faster

Rate will be 9 times faster

Since we know

Any number raised to the power of zero is one,always.So,the rate will become independent of concentration of [B].

Rate = k [A]2[B]0[C]3

Rate = k [A]2×1×[C]3

Rate = k [A]2[C]3

So the correct option should be (a)Rate will be unchanged
